Alarm Threshold Registers
Four
registers
store
alarm
threshold
data,
with
high-temperature (THIGH) and low-temperature (TLOW)
registers for each A/D channel. If either measured tem-
perature equals or exceeds the corresponding alarm
threshold value, an ALERT interrupt is asserted.
The power-on-reset (POR) state of both THIGH regis-
ters is full scale (0111 1111, or +127°C). The POR
state of both TLOW registers is 1100 1001 or -55°C.
Diode Fault Alarm
There is a continuity fault detector at DXP that detects
whether the remote diode has an open-circuit condition.
At the beginning of each conversion, the diode fault is
checked, and the status byte is updated. This fault
detector is a simple voltage detector; if DXP rises abo-
ve VCC - 1V (typical) due to the diode current source, a
fault is detected. Note that the diode fault isn't checked
until a conversion is initiated, so immediately after
power-on reset the status byte indicates no fault is
present, even if the diode path is broken.
If the remote channel is shorted (DXP to DXN or DXP to
GND), the ADC reads 0000 0000 so as not to trip ei-
ther the THIGH or TLOW alarms at their POR settings.
In applications that are never subjected to 0°C in nor-
mal operation, a 0000 0000 result can be checked to
indicate a fault condition in which DXP is accidentally
short circuited. Similarly, if DXP is short circuited to
VCC, the ADC reads +127°C for both channels, and the
device alarms.
ALERT
Interrupts
The ALERT interrupt output signal is latched and can
only be cleared by reading the Alert Response address.
Interrupts are generated in response to THIGH and
TLOW comparisons and when the remote diode is dis-
connected (for continuity fault detection). The interrupt
does not halt automatic conversions; new temperature
data continues to be available over the SMBus inter-
face after ALERT is asserted. The interrupt output pin
is open-drain so that device can share a common in-
terrupt line. The interrupt rate can never exceed the
conversion rate.
The interface responds to the SMBus Alert Response
address, an interrupt pointer return-address feature
(see Alert Response Address section). Prior to taking
corrective action, always check to ensure that an in-
terrupt is valid by reading the current temperature.
Alert Response Address
The SMBus Alert Response interrupt pointer provides
quick fault identification for simple slave devices that
lack the complex, expensive logic needed to be a bus
master. Upon receiving an ALERT interrupt signal, the
host master can broadcast a Receive Byte transmis-
sion to the Alert Response slave address (0001 100).
Then any slave device that generated an interrupt at-
tempts to identify itself by putting its own address on
the bus.
